Of the five works that Johanna Senfter wrote for viola and piano, the Variations op. 94, completed at the beginning of the 1940s, are certainly her most sophisticated composition in terms of harmony and counterpoint. Here she expertly combines chromatic density with a traditional but very customised form. Senfter follows a solemn theme with five variations, alternating the most diverse characters.
Pensive variations are contrasted by a graceful, fast waltz and a vivid scherzo. After a reminiscence of the opening theme, Johanna Senfter develops a complex fugue over 160 bars, which finally ends in a radiant B flat major. Instrumentation : viola and piano op. 94
